About Gaming Law in Bremgarten, Schweiz
The legal framework for gaming in Bremgarten is primarily national, with federal laws shaping what is allowed and how operators must behave. The town of Bremgarten, in the Canton of Aargau, implements these rules through cantonal and municipal regulations, including licensing, advertising restrictions, and age-verification requirements. This means a business must align with both federal standards and local Bremgarten rules to operate lawfully.
Key protections focus on consumer safety, responsible gaming, and anti-money-laundering measures. Operators and individuals must verify identities, monitor for problem gambling, and maintain transparent financial records. Prudence and documentation are essential for any gaming venture or dispute in Bremgarten.
Geldspielgesetz governs games of chance in Switzerland, including online gambling; it sets licensing, consumer protection, and advertising standards.
Regulation is enforced by federal authorities and supported by cantonal and municipal authorities in Bremgarten. The Federal Gaming Regulator and the cantonal authorities coordinate to issue licenses, oversee compliance, and handle enforcement actions. Practicing in this area requires current knowledge of both national and Bremgarten-specific requirements.
Recent trends include tighter advertising controls, enhanced player protection measures, and stronger due-diligence obligations for operators. These shifts affect how campaigns are designed, how winnings are paid, and how customer data is handled in Bremgarten. Staying updated with official guidance is essential for ongoing compliance.
For residents of Bremgarten seeking legal counsel, the focus is on translating federal rules into practical, locational steps-such as obtaining the right license, understanding permitted game formats, and aligning with local enforcement expectations.

Local Laws Overview
Geldspielgesetz (GeldspielG)
The Geldspielgesetz is the Swiss federal framework that governs all forms of games of chance, including online gambling and sweepstakes. It sets licensing requirements, player protection standards, and advertising rules. In Bremgarten, this law is implemented through cantonal procedures and local enforcement efforts.
Geldspielverordnung (GeldspielV)
The Geldspielverordnung provides detailed rules for licensing, technical standards, and operating conditions. It translates the Geldspielgesetz into actionable requirements for operators, such as age checks and payment processing controls. Bremgarten authorities rely on GeldspielV for day-to-day compliance decisions.
Geldwäschereigesetz (GwG) / AML obligations
The Money Laundering Act (GwG) imposes due-diligence and reporting duties on gaming operators to prevent illicit finance. In Bremgarten, compliance with GwG is crucial for licensing and ongoing operations. Financial controls, customer verifications, and suspicious activity reporting are core components.
Recent trends show intensified oversight of AML controls in gaming, with regulators emphasizing customer due diligence and transparent transaction records. Operators in Bremgarten should maintain robust AML processes and be prepared for audits by federal and cantonal authorities.
Additional local considerations include cantonal and municipal planning rules, zoning restrictions, and advertising limitations that specifically impact Bremgarten establishments offering gaming services. Always verify with the Bremgarten local authorities before launching a new operation.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Geldspielgesetz and how does it affect Bremgarten businesses?
The Geldspielgesetz is Switzerland's federal framework for games of chance, including online gambling. It requires licenses for operating games of chance and sets consumer-protection standards that Bremgarten businesses must follow.
How do I apply for a gaming license in Bremgarten and which authorities are involved?
You must submit applications to cantonal authorities in Aargau, coordinated with federal requirements. The process includes AML checks, technical standards, and local zoning compliance, with整 documentation from you and your business partners.
How much does a Swiss gaming license cost, including fees and ongoing obligations?
Costs vary by license type and scale. Typical expenses include application fees, annual renewal fees, and compliance costs for AML, auditing, and reporting. Consult a Bremgarten attorney for a precise estimate based on your plan.
How long does licensing or a license appeal typically take in Bremgarten?
Initial licensing decisions can take several months, depending on completeness of documents and background checks. Appeals or amendments may extend the timeline by additional weeks to months.
Do I need a local Bremgarten permit in addition to a federal license?
Yes. Local permits or zoning approvals are often required in addition to federal licenses. Bremgarten authorities enforce local planning and signage requirements alongside national rules.
What constitutes illegal gambling under Swiss law in Bremgarten?
Illicit gambling includes offering games of chance without a valid license, engaging in unregistered online gambling, and operating outside AML or consumer-protection requirements. Penalties include fines and possible criminal charges.
What is AMLA's role in gaming business operations in Bremgarten?
The Anti-Money Laundering Act requires due-diligence, customer verification, and reporting of suspicious activities for gaming operators. Compliance reduces enforcement risk and supports financial transparency.
Can I advertise gambling services legally in Bremgarten?
Advertising is regulated to limit exposure to vulnerable groups and underage individuals. Compliance requires careful review of both federal and cantonal advertising rules and restrictions on platforms and messaging.
What is the difference between a lottery license and a casino license in Switzerland?
A lottery license usually covers prize-based games with less stringent controls, while casino licenses apply to facilities offering table games and slot machines with stricter licensing, AML, and financial controls. The distinction affects eligibility, location, and compliance obligations.
How do I prove compliance with customer due diligence for AML in a Bremgarten operation?
Maintain documented identity verification, source-of-funds checks, and ongoing transaction monitoring. Regular audits and reporting to the regulator strengthen compliance defensibility.
Do I need a lawyer if I am only running a small arcade with games in Bremgarten?
A lawyer can still help to verify licensing needs, ensure local permits are in place, and review terms of service for consumer protection. Even small operations benefit from proactive legal review to avoid penalties.
Is it possible to challenge a Bremgarten licensing decision?
Yes. You may file an appeal or request an administrative review, typically within a defined deadline. Legal counsel can assess grounds for appeal and prepare the necessary evidence and submissions.
